Direct answer

For a small business, the choice between 1Password and Bitwarden depends on the priority placed on self-hosting versus managed convenience. Bitwarden is the preferred choice for organizations requiring self-hosted data control and open-source auditability. 1Password is better suited for teams prioritizing a seamless, fully managed user experience without the operational burden of server maintenance.

Summary

Selecting a password manager for a small business requires balancing the need for administrative control, such as self-hosting, against the ease of a managed cloud environment. Bitwarden offers a flexible architecture, including self-hosted deployment options, which can be critical for organizations with specific data residency or compliance requirements. 1Password provides a comprehensive, fully managed service focused on user experience and integrated team features. This report evaluates the cost structures and operational requirements of both, emphasizing that while cloud-based managed services reduce IT overhead, self-hosting introduces additional maintenance responsibilities. Pros & cons

Pros

  • Bitwarden provides an open-source core, which allows for independent security auditing and transparency.
  • Bitwarden offers a self-hosted deployment option, providing organizations with full control over their data environment.
  • 1Password provides a highly polished user experience across multiple platforms, which can reduce the training burden for non-technical staff.

Cons

  • Self-hosting Bitwarden shifts the responsibility of server maintenance, security patching, and backup management to the internal IT team.
  • Bitwarden’s interface, while functional, may require more onboarding time for staff compared to more consumer-oriented designs.
  • 1Password does not provide a self-hosted option, which may be a limiting factor for organizations with strict, localized data-residency mandates.

FAQ

Can Bitwarden be self-hosted?
Yes, Bitwarden provides self-hosting options for organizations that require full control over their data environment, though this requires internal IT resources for maintenance.
Does 1Password offer a self-hosted option?
No, 1Password is a fully managed, cloud-based service and does not support self-hosting.
How do SSO requirements impact costs?
SSO integration often requires specific enterprise-tier plans or add-ons. Users should verify current pricing on vendor websites, as these costs vary significantly by provider and plan level.
